On Thursday, February 12, 2026 at Nurse Maude Care Home, Christchurch, our much loved Robyn peacefully passed away at the age of 74, following a sudden and unexpected illness. Loved wife and soulmate of Ian for 53 years; loved mother and mother-in-law of Brenton and Megan, Matthew and Sam; loved...
